Summary
This document is a section of a private placement memorandum outlining potential conflicts of interest related to the Glendower Capital Secondary Opportunities Fund IV. LP. It discusses the incentive for the Manager to make speculative investments due to performance-based compensation and the role of the Fund Advisory Committee in addressing these conflicts.

Notable Quotes 2
The fact that the Carried Interest is linked to the performance of the Fund may create an incentive for the Manager to cause the Fund to make investments that are more speculative than would be the case in the absence of performance-based compensation, or to take action that may increase the short-term, as opposed to long-term, value of investments.
The Fund will be dependent on the Manager to identify conflicts of interest.
